1. Introduction
When your mare is about to give birth, you want to be present so that you
can intervene or warn a vet if there are any complications. Horses and ponies
have a tendency to lie completely stretched out on their left or right side
during the delivery. That gives them more room during the contractions. The
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ple system makes very clever use of this tendency.
The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ple is a system which consists of a "Master
Module" (M) and one (or more) "Slave Module(s)" (.S.). The system aims to
make it easy for you to watch over several mares that are foaling. It is ideal
for breeders, riding schools and large stables.
The Master Module (M) is a complete GSM birth alert, but it can also forward
any signals (alerts) sent by Slave Modules (.S.) to your mobile phone.
In other words, a Slave Module is a birth alert without the GSM functionality.
The Slave Module will only send out a radio signal when the delivery starts.
The system is interactive. Once a Slave Module has been linked to the Master
Module, the Master Module will check whether the Slave remains within the
area of reception. If any problems are identified within the system, the
Master Module will inform you about this by means of a brief text message.
You are thus completely in control of the operation and condition of the
entire system.

2. Contents of packaging
1. The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ple Master. You can recognize the Master
by the M – symbol on the label.
2. The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ple Slave. You can recognize the Slave by
the .S. – symbol on the label.
3. 2x Special holder (For inserting the Master and Slave Modules). This
holder can be attached either to your mare's halter or in the ring of the
anti-roll girth.
4. Tie wraps. We have supplied a number of tie-wraps to enable you to get
started. These tie-wraps should be used once only, but they are available
at any DIY store.
5. The special screwdriver. This enables you to unscrew your Birth Alarm
Mobile Multiple (for instance when the batteries need to be replaced or
when you have to insert/remove your SIM card), but it also has a strong
magnet on the back. With this magnet you can operate your Birth Alarm
Mobile Multiple.
6. SIM card package. This package contains the necessary contact numbers,
as well as the SIM card's PIN code and PUK code. (It may be the case that
your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ple set has been supplied without a SIM
card / SIM package. This depends on the country where you live)
7. Documentation. Your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ple set also contains the
following two documents:
a. QuickStart Guide (brief, concise user guide)
b. TroubleShooter (You can refer to this checklist if you are
experiencing any problems when using the Birth Alarm Mobile
Multiple)

3. Preparation for use
3.1 First time
Before using the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ple for the first time you have to
complete the following steps; this needs to be done once only:
• Unscrew both the Master and the Slave and remove the red label,
which is located against the pole of one of the batteries. The batteries
will now make contact.
• The SIM card may or may not have been supplied; this depends on
the country where you live.
- If it has been supplied, it is located in the SIM holder under the
battery compartment of the MASTER. (see 5.3)
- If this is not the case, you have to purchase your own SIM card
and configure it; once this is done it has to be activated and
inserted into the SIM holder. (see 5.3)
• The Chapter "Installing a new SIM card" (see 6) explains how you can
configure and install a newly bought SIM card.
Once you have carried out these steps for the Master and the Slave , you can
tighten the screws again and continue the configuration process.
3.2 Switching on/off
You can switch on/off your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ple and operate it by
using the back of the supplied special screwdriver.
Complete the following steps to switch the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ple ON:
If you have a good signal with your mobile phone in the stable
or field where your mare is, we recommend that you buy a SIM
card from the same provider.

• Hold the back of the screwdriver against the red
square ( ) beside the symbol on the side of the
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ple.
• The status light will turn to green. Remove the
screwdriver.
• The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ple is now active and
ready to be attached to your mare.
Complete the following steps to switch the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ple OFF:
• Hold the back of the screwdriver against the red
square ( ) beside the symbol on the side of the
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ple once again.
• The status light will now turn to red. Remove the
screwdriver.
• The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ple is now switched
off.

4. The different lights on the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ple
4.1 The status light
The status light is the outermost light on the side of the
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ple. The status light is a special
light that can show 3 different colours: blue, green and
red. The flashing order of the light shows the status of
the Birth Alarm Mobile Multiple. For example: if it flashes green the device is
working OK, but if it flashes red the battery needs to be replaced.
4.2 The status light on the Master
When the Birth Alarm Mobile Master is ringing, the status light will give you
some further information. If the light flashes blue and red alternately, this
means that the signal is bad. If the light flashes yellow/blue or green/blue
alternately, the signal is moderate or good. The table below shows what the
standard light patterns signify.
